Attendees: regional and branch management, chaired by Inga Falworth. The Silverleaf loyalty scheme will be replaced by a tiered points model branded Orbit Rewards, launching next spring. Branch managers are to complete staff training modules by end of month and begin migrating member data on the existing schedule. Marketing collateral ships in two waves; discard old Silverleaf materials on receipt of the second wave. Questions go through regional leads. The commercial reasoning behind the overhaul is recorded in the confidential note below.

confidential, tafog-fadug: The board signed off on a budget of $26.5 million for Project Fenvan. The renewal with Kasaxek Holdings closes at $34.7 million a year, 52 percent below the last contract.

TICKET-2241: SproutSync scheduler dropping DB connections. Watering jobs on the Fernhaven cluster fail every ~40 min; pool exhaustion suspected after the Tillerbot 3.2 rollout. Retries mask it but misting cadence drifts. Need eyes before Thursday. Repro: run the scheduler against staging with pool size 5 and watch the third cycle stall. Staging connection string for repro is below.

replica DSN, bagaf-bagep: mssql://praion_svc:7RJjXrE@db-3c46.halixcorp.internal:5432/zorix

## Fix audio drift in Hallwright guide app

Fixes stuttering playback reported by visitors at the Verrow Gallery exhibit. Root cause: buffer underruns on older devices when switching tracks near beacons. Support team: tell users to update; no settings changes needed on their end. This PR enlarges the prefetch buffer and adds a beacon debounce. The tuned values are listed here.

tuning table, fajop-hafog:
WEIGHTS = {
    "soriel": 277,
    "belael": 101,
}